CALCUTTA HIGH COURT

IN THE CIRCUIT BENCH AT JALPAIGURI

30.06.2026 Ct No.5 Item No.18 Ranita CRM (A) 402 of 2026 In Re:- An application under Section 482 of the Bharatiya Ngar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023 And In Re: Ananda Das & Ors.

.....Petitioners Mr. Swarup Das ...for petitioners.

Mr. Avrojyoti Das, Ld. APP Mr. Raj Kumar Mitra Ms. Madhushri Dutta ...for State.

1. Allegation made in the F.I.R against accused person of having inflicted grievous injury upon the victim resulting into his hospitalization for four days is not supported by any material in C.D.

2. Instead, injury report as available therein has suggested simple nature of injury.

3. Considering all as above, the present application of the petitioners is allowed.

4. In the event of arrest the petitioners shall be granted bail upon furnishing a bond of Rs.10,000/- with two sureties of like

amount each, one of whom must be local to the satisfaction of the Additional Chief Judicial Magistrate, Tufanganj, Coochbehar. The petitioners shall comply with the condition under Section 482(2) of the BNSS, 2023 and shall cooperate with the investigation in all possible way. They shall not intimidate witnesses in any manner and shall not tamper with the evidence of the case in any manner whatsoever.

5. C.D be returned.

(Rai Chattopadhyay, J.)
